Unfortunately, that was the life Raju had to spend for almost 50 years.
For this five-decade time, Raju had been carrying thousands of people over his back along the dusty roads of India for food and money. The Dodo also reported that Raju suffered from malnutrition and damages caused by physical abuse at the time of rescue. It was a pain that words couldn’t even describe.

According to the Wildlife SOS; when Raju was exposed as a victim, he was already owned by 27 owners. But no owner has cared for him other than to earn. The poor creature was at the prior stage of malnutrition, and evidence has shown that he was to consume paper and plastic. Other than that, he had overgrown nails. Continuous walks on the rough roads with shackles on his legs had caused severe wounds. Finally, the tragedy ended when the UK-based animal charity Wildlife SOS intervened to end his agony with a gifted liberation. The Wildlife SOS with the local authorities worked hard on the freedom of Raju. It took about a year-long to make arrangements to confiscate Raju from his cruel owner.

Afterward, the rescued Raju was taken to the Elephant Conservation and Care Centre at Mathura. In there he was subjected to a lot of medications. The team had to carry out a long process to remove the sharp shackles from his feet.

Going back to the past of Raju, it is believed that Raju was taken away from his mother 50 years ago. From that time on, he was in hands of various people with never-ending sufferings. But all those were to an end thank to great hearts of some great humans. Raju is now happy and free from all those tragedies. Also, he has friendships building up with other rescued elephants at the place.
